2023版本QT学习记录 -11- 多线程的使用(QT的方式)

在这里插入图片描述 ———————多线程的使用(QT方式)———————

🎄效果演示

两个线程都输出一些调试信息
在这里插入图片描述

🎄创建多线程的流程

在这里插入图片描述

🎄头文件

在这里插入图片描述

#include "qthread.h"

🎄利用多态重写任务函数

在这里插入图片描述

class rlthread1 : public QThread
{
   
  Q_OBJECT

public:
    rlthread1(){
   };

    rlthread1( QObject* parent = nullptr ): QThread(parent){
   }

    void run() override
    {
   
        for (;;)
        {
   
            qDebug() << "rlxythread1";
            this->sleep(1);
        }

    }
};

🎄声明自定义线程

在这里插入图片描述

    rlthread1 *my_thread;
    rlthread2 *my_thread2;

🎄创建线程

在这里插入图片描述

    my_thread = new rlthread1(this);
    my_thread2 = new rlthread2(this);

🎄运行线程

在这里插入图片描述

my_thread->start();
my_thread2->start();

在这里插入图片描述 ———————代码获取查看下方———————

相关推荐

  1. qt5.12.12 线方法

    2024-01-08 23:18:02       19 阅读
  2. Qt线学习

    2024-01-08 23:18:02       16 阅读
  3. QTqt线使用

    2024-01-08 23:18:02       41 阅读
  4. QtQt线使用

    2024-01-08 23:18:02       14 阅读
  5. Qt线

    2024-01-08 23:18:02       27 阅读
  6. Qt线

    2024-01-08 23:18:02       17 阅读
  7. QT 线使用

    2024-01-08 23:18:02       22 阅读

最近更新

  1. TCP协议是安全的吗?

    2024-01-08 23:18:02       19 阅读
  2. 阿里云服务器执行yum,一直下载docker-ce-stable失败

    2024-01-08 23:18:02       19 阅读
  3. 【Python教程】压缩PDF文件大小

    2024-01-08 23:18:02       19 阅读
  4. 通过文章id递归查询所有评论(xml)

    2024-01-08 23:18:02       20 阅读

热门阅读

  1. Qt 中如何将图片转化为yuv420p

    2024-01-08 23:18:02       38 阅读
  2. 精准掌控 Git 忽略规则:定制化 .gitignore 指南

    2024-01-08 23:18:02       41 阅读
  3. 【设计模式】工厂模式

    2024-01-08 23:18:02       46 阅读
  4. Spark基础二

    2024-01-08 23:18:02       30 阅读
  5. 自然语言处理中的语言模型

    2024-01-08 23:18:02       49 阅读
  6. 【Leetcode】242.有效的字母异位词

    2024-01-08 23:18:02       37 阅读
  7. 浅谈一些生命周期

    2024-01-08 23:18:02       41 阅读
  8. 预编译真的能完美防御SQL注入吗?

    2024-01-08 23:18:02       38 阅读